Technical Recruiter Interview Questions
"Technical recruiting is a demanding sector of recruiting that requires an understanding of what software engineers do and how the tech industry works. In an interview, expect to discuss your knowledge of the technology field for which you are applying as well as answer typical recruiting questions about organizational and time management skills. Because employees in this role need a more advanced skill set than general recruiters, companies often look for candidates with at least 1-3 years of prior recruiting experience."

The second interview, where I gave a presentation on a made-up product was difficult simply because of its nature (defending a totally fictional product where the specs are completely hypothetical). They asked specific questions on it, which they knew I didn't have an answer for, but were really just assessing how good I was on my feet, and how effectively I could sell.
